    3. That's no doubt the explanation Bill. Richard is correct about death certificates. I sometimes wonder why we think of them as good sources. I have a relative who knows everything and thinks he is in charge of the world. Mr Perfect provided the death certificate information for my grandparents. Needless to say, there are errors. All the information on birth and death certificates is provided by humans in trauma. Mom just gave birth and now they are bugging her for information. A loved one has died and now they are bugging you for information. I don't find it surprising that information is wrong. The person writing it down may hear something you didn't say, be a poor speller, have terrible handwriting. My husband's death certificate has a wrong secondary cause of death. The doctor had four death certificates she was filling out, got interrupted, laid them down, came back and wrote the wrong thing down. It's wrong for posterity.
